Huntsville Public Library Literacy Program


  • Mission

    The mission of the Huntsville Public Library is to inform, educate and culturally enrich the lives of the greatest possible number of citizens of all ages and from varying cultural and economic backgrounds by collecting, organizing and providing easy access to educational, informational, recreational and cultural resources to meet their changing service needs.

    About Us

    Huntsville Public Library has long been a partner with the Huntsville Area Literacy Council. The Huntsville Area Literacy Council began in 1990 as a non-profit volunteer program designed to teach adults to read, or to read better, and to aid those who wanted to learn to speak, read and write English.

    The Huntsville Area Literacy Council is affiliated with ProLiteracy America and Literacy Texas.
